Fireside Games Announce Two New Games

 

The GAMA trade show is off and running and Fireside Games have announced 2 upcoming titles at the show.

 

First up is Remnants, a post-apocalyptic survival game comes out June 27. The primary mechanic is real-time resource-gathering in which players send out Scavengers to the Badlands to scramble for wood, rope, metal, plastic, and cloth via dice-rolling.

 

Looters may also be sent out to search for scrap, medicine, and tools. Players may then spend those resources on Development cards to improve their compounds and fend off attacks from Raiders and mutant creatures. Remnants supports 2–4 players, ages 13 and up, and takes an hour to play. MSRP is $39.95.

 

Also announced is Grackles, a lightly themed abstract strategy game, will be a Gen Con release on August 1. The goal of the game is to line up as many of your own colored birds in rows on telephone wires.

 

Each turn, players choose 1 of these 4 actions:
• place a tile with 4 colored spots on telephone wire,
• connect 2 of their colored spots with their matching birds,
• extend a line of birds they laid down,
• or rotate an unoccupied tile.
Grackles includes 180 acrylic, debossed bird tokens, supports 2–4 players, ages 10 and up, and takes 30 minutes to play. MSRP is $39.95.
